Our Story
Seattle HappyFeet emerged in 2008 as a vision to nurture young minds through the playful and exhilarating medium of soccer. Founded by Kevin Becks and Alyssa Plummer, the company blossomed from a desire to foster creativity, positive self-concept, and gross motor skills in children. Today, we stand as a diverse team of passionate coaches dedicated to empowering the youth of our community.

Our Programs
Seattle HappyFeet offers a diverse range of programs to cater to the unique needs of our young athletes:
- School Classes: Engaging, 30-minute weekly classes designed to ignite imaginations and foster physical development in toddlers and young children.
- Weekend Leagues: Dynamic weekend sessions combining soccer skills training with imaginative and fun games to prepare young players for traditional league play.
- Neighborhood Classes: Conveniently located in parks and community centers, offering flexibility for busy families.
